Suspension

In New York, a driver's license is suspended for failing to appear in court for a traffic ticket or pay the fine/surcharge that accompanied it. Under Section 510 (4-a) of the NY Vehicle and Traffic Law, the Department of Motor Vehicles should inform a driver by mail if their license is suspended or withdrawed. Regrettably, this notification can get lost in the deluge of junk mail that individuals receive or might be missed completely since an individual stopped working to make sure their address with the DMV is present.

Disqualification

The term "disqualification" refers to a time period when the driver is not allowed to operate a CMV or CDL. A disqualification can last for a minimum of 30 days, as much as 1 year. The time period throughout which the driver is disqualified might be extended by the Assistant Administrator or his/her delegate. An extension of a disqualification should include a statement that the reason for the extension is significant which it involves an imminent threat. An impending hazard is defined as the existence of a scenario that provides a substantial probability that death, serious disease or severe injury or a substantial endangerment to health, property or the environment will occur before the reasonably foreseeable conclusion date of an official case started to lessen that threat.

In addition, if the State gets credible details that a CLP/CDL holder is believed, however not founded guilty, of fraud associated to the issuance of their license, it needs to require them to re-take the knowledge and skills tests within 30 days and if they stop working or decline to take the test, they should be disqualified.

While FMCSA sets the minimum standards that States should fulfill concerning CDLs and Commercial Learner's Permits (CLP), administration of the actual program, licensing treatments and issuance of the license itself is the obligation of the State. This consists of identifying the application procedure, charges, renewal cycles, and reinstatement requirements.
